Oracle's Verdict on Socrates
- Socrates's friends asked the Delphic Oracle if anyone was wiser than him.
- The Oracle's clear answer was "no," shocking his friends who expected a cryptic response.
Socrates's Response to the Oracle
- Socrates, unlike most people, challenged the Oracle's pronouncement of his wisdom.
- This shows his commitment to self-knowledge and resistance to confirmation bias, a tendency to seek information validating existing beliefs.
Socrates's Dilemma
- Socrates's deep self-knowledge convinced him of his lack of wisdom, conflicting with the Oracle's statement.
- This dilemma launched his quest to reconcile these conflicting ideas, ultimately shaping his understanding of wisdom.
